About Us:

Longsands Academy is an 11-18 secondary academy situated in St. Neots, Cambridgeshire, with around 1500 students. We are within commutable distance from Cambridge, Bedford, and Peterborough and are proud members of the Astrea Academy Trust family of schools.

We have the highest aspirations for our students to achieve their very best and grow both as individuals and as members of their community. We are a truly comprehensive and inclusive academy, reflected in our approach to all areas of our work.

Our Commitment:

We are dedicated to a knowledge-rich curriculum and a traditional approach to teaching, behaviour, and culture. We believe in teaching powerful knowledge, the best that has been thought and said,’ and an ‘entitlement curriculum’ for all. Influenced by Lemov’s ‘Teach Like A Champion,’ Rosenshine, and recent developments in cognitive science, we create a scholarly culture that is warm and strict, disciplined and joyful, ensuring impeccable behaviour so teachers can focus on teaching and pupils can focus on learning.
